The Origins and Evolution of Baccarat in Gambling History
Baccarat’s roots trace back to the medieval courts of France and Italy, where it first took form as a pastime for the aristocracy. This card game, steeped in mystery and elegance, was originally conceived to determine fortunes through the drawing of cards whose values held both chance and superstition. Over centuries, the game’s core mechanics stayed remarkably intact, reflecting a balance of simplicity and intrigue that appealed to players across social classes. From the royal salons of the 15th century to the glamorous casinos of Monte Carlo, baccarat evolved not only as a game but as a symbol of refined leisure and high-stakes excitement.
Throughout its journey, baccarat diversified into several popular variants, each adding unique twists while maintaining the original’s sophisticated aura. Here’s a glance at the three main styles celebrated worldwide:
- Punto Banco: The most widely recognized version, played predominantly in North America and the UK, where the house banks the game.
- Chemmy: A fast-paced variant with unique dealing patterns favored in British casinos.
- Baccarat Banque: Featuring the banker position shared among players, this style remains popular in continental Europe.
These variations reflect baccarat’s adaptability and enduring charm, highlighting its role as both a game of chance and a subtle test of skill, cementing its place in gambling history as a timeless classic.

Expert Tips and Recommended Practices for New and Seasoned Players
Mastering baccarat requires more than luck; it calls for strategic insight and an understanding of the game’s subtleties. Seasoned players emphasize the importance of banker bets due to their slightly better odds compared to player bets, despite the commission fees. Newcomers should focus on managing their bankroll carefully-setting loss limits and profit goals can prevent emotional decisions that often lead to larger losses. Remember, baccarat is a game of chance, but employing discipline transforms it into a game of skill.
For those looking to refine their techniques, tracking patterns can offer psychological advantages, though it doesn’t influence outcomes. It’s wise to avoid the tempting “tie” bet, which might yield high payouts but statistically favors the house. Below is a quick comparison table highlighting the edge of each main bet:
Bet Type | House Edge | Recommended For |
---|---|---|
Banker | 1.06% | Long-term players |
Player | 1.24% | Casual bettors |
Tie | 14.36% | Avoid |
- Tip 1: Keep emotions in check; stick to your planned bets.
- Tip 2: Don’t chase losses – know when to walk away.
- Tip 3: Use small, consistent bets to extend gameplay and learning.
